Shaun Crawford gets an invitation to The Opening
Over 1450 guys competed at the Massillon combine today. Crawford got his invite.
Here are his unofficial stats:
Height: 5'9.5" Weight: 170 40: 4.50 Shuttle: 4.03 Vertical: 36.6 Overal SPARQ score: 113.55 (second overall behind Jonathan Dobie, a 6'1", 200 pound LB from Grand Ledge, MI).
